Getting Started – Registration and Verification
First step into CrownPlay casino is signing up. The registration form asks for the basics – name, date of birth, email and a password. Aussie players will notice the fields are standardised for the local market, so you won’t be asked for anything exotic like a tax file number.
After you hit “Create account”, the platform will prompt you to verify your identity. This KYC (Know Your Customer) check usually means uploading a scan of your driver’s licence or passport plus a recent utility bill. It sounds a bit tedious, but it’s a legal requirement for licensed Australian operators and it protects you from fraud.

KYC and Document Checks
If you plan to withdraw larger sums, expect the verification team to request additional documents – for example, a recent payslip or a bank statement. CrownPlay typically processes these within 24‑48 hours, but it can stretch to three days during peak periods. Keeping your documents clear and legible helps speed things up.
